MEMO — Medical cooler transport, Larkmoor field clinic

Cooler departs 06:00. Vaccines inside; temperature strip must stay green. No detours, no vehicle idling with doors open. Driver logs temperature at departure and arrival. Clinic staff at Larkmoor expect delivery before 09:00 and will countersign. Arrange cover for the front desk during loading. On arrival, the courier carries out the confidential hand-over instruction below.

dispatch memo: the sorius tamius courier leaves the praeth ledger at gate 4873 under passcode 928014

**Ticket VLT-2281 — Kestrelbox vault locked after stale-cache postmortem**

Heads up: while writing up the stale-cache bug (old session tokens served for ~40 min), we rotated the Kestrelbox vault seal and, well, locked ourselves out. Reviewer needs read access to the postmortem evidence bundle inside. Unsealing requires the phrase our custodian Marit filed, included below for convenience.

strongbox words: druath-quenael

Ticket: the credentials used by the Poolwright connection manager for the Larkfield analytics database expired overnight, causing pool exhaustion as stale connections retried. We rotated the service credential and bumped the idle timeout to match. Please confirm the config change in the attached diff. The new key for the internal Poolwright broker is below.

app token of hawif-kafof = kto15_B3AN0KfpZRy4TLc

Hi team,

Before I hand off the 3.2 release, please note the humidity sensor drift reported on Verdana controllers in the Elmbrook trial site. Drift exceeds 4% after roughly ten days of continuous operation; firmware 3.2.1 adds an automatic recalibration cycle every 72 hours. Support should advise growers to install 3.2.1 and trigger a manual recalibration once. The hotfix bundle must be verified before distribution, so I'm including the signing key used for the 3.2.1 packages below.

release key, fahof-yagap: bky3_m5d